Hearts Blackjack Game Description

Blackjack is a leading choice in the casino world, enjoyed both virtually and in-person. With a standard 52-card deck, Hearts Blackjack live dealer game is based on the classic game, also known as ‘twenty-one’. The game's straightforward mechanics are a major draw, allowing it to be enjoyed by both beginners and experienced players.

The goal of each player in the Hearts Blackjack online blackjack game is to beat the dealer by having a hand of a total of 21 or as close to 21 as possible. Players may not exceed 21. If this occurs, they will lose or bust, as they say in the game. If this occurs, the dealer will collect the cards and the money wagered will be lost.

As mentioned in the previous section, the goal of the game is to have a hand as close to 21 as possible, without exceeding 21. Even with this easy-to-understand goal, the game still has a few things to remember when playing the game. 

The game starts by players joining a table. When all the players are ready, each is dealt two cards face-up. The dealer also receives two cards. However, one of these will be face-down. Players may then decide whether to Hit or Stand. If you choose to hit, another card will be dealt. Deciding to stand will continue the game with the current cards. You may remain in the game if the hand is valued at 21 or less. After these, the dealer will show the player their cards. The winner will then be decided.

Hearts Blackjack Rules

There are some rules to remember when playing online blackjack. These include the following:

  • Regular wins pay 1:1.
  • Blackjack wins pay 3:2.
  • If the cards are 16 and below, the dealer must Hit.
  • Along with Hit and Stand, players may also choose to Split or Double Down.
  • Split is when you turn your hand into two separate hands.
  • Double Down is when you decide to double the bet mid-hand. You’ll receive just one card, and you may not take another.

Online Hearts Blackjack FAQs

How do you win in Hearts Blackjack?

You may win the game by having the hand that is closest to 21, without exceeding. The goal of the game is to beat the dealer, not the other players.

Can I play Hearts Blackjack on mobile?

Yes, you may enjoy the Hearts Blackjack online blackjack game on any device, including mobile. We recommend a strong and stable internet connection.

What happens if I tie with the dealer?

A tie in blackjack is also known as a ‘push.’ When this occurs, the bet is returned and the house does not lose any money

What’s the difference between Live Blackjack and RNG Blackjack?

While live blackjack games offer the player an authentic casino-like experience, RNG Blackjack focuses on functionality and efficiency of the game. RNG Blackjack games tend to be more fast-paced.

How does the insurance bet work in Online Blackjack?

If the dealer shows an Ace as their face-up card, players may take insurance. This will protect you in case the dealer has a card with a value of 10.
